希赛考试网
首页 > 软考 > 网络工程师

adg配置ogg

希赛网 2024-05-25 17:23:55

ADG是一种常见的数据库集群技术,能够有效提高数据库的可用性和可靠性。在ADG集群中,数据同步是非常重要的环节,OGG是一种常用的数据复制工具,它可以实现实时数据同步。本文将从多个角度分析ADG配置OGG的相关问题。

为什么需要配置OGG

在ADG集群中,存在主库和辅库(即备库),主库负责主要的读写操作,而辅库负责备份和容灾。为了确保数据的一致性,辅库需要及时同步主库的数据。OGG是一种高效的数据同步工具,它可以将主库的数据实时同步到辅库中,从而保证数据的实时性和一致性。

OGG的基本原理

OGG的基本原理是捕获和应用数据。在主库中,OGG可以通过DDL和DML捕获到数据的变化,然后将变化应用到辅库中。为了确保数据的完整性,OGG采用了事务复制的方式,即在主库中的整个事务都提交后,才将数据复制到辅库中,从而避免了数据的丢失和损坏。

如何配置OGG

在ADG中配置OGG需要以下步骤:

1.安装OGG软件:在主库和辅库上均需要安装OGG软件,可以从官网下载对应版本的OGG。

2.配置OGG管理端:在主库上启动OGG管理端,设置相应的参数,如监听端口、目录等。

3.配置OGG抓取端:在主库上启动OGG抓取端,用于捕获主库中的数据变化,并将变化发送到OGG管理端。

4.配置OGG应用端:在辅库上启动OGG应用端,用于接收OGG管理端传来的数据变化,并将其应用到辅库中。

5.添加OGG同步通道:在OGG管理端中添加同步通道,即指定哪些数据需要同步,以及如何同步。

6.启动OGG同步:在OGG管理端上启动同步任务,OGG会自动将主库中的数据同步到辅库中。

需要注意的问题

在配置ADG和OGG时,需要注意以下问题:

1.网络带宽问题:由于OGG需要实时同步主库和辅库中的数据,因此需要保证网络带宽充足,避免因网络延迟导致同步失败。

2.故障转移问题:当主库发生故障时,需要及时将辅库切换为主库,从而保证业务的连续性和可用性。

3.数据一致性问题:在数据量大的情况下,由于OGG的时间窗口和事务复制机制,可能会导致主库和辅库之间存在一定的数据不一致性,需要及时处理。

扫码咨询 领取资料


软考.png


网络工程师 资料下载
备考资料包大放送!涵盖报考指南、考情深度解析、知识点全面梳理、思维导图等,免费领取,助你备考无忧!
立即下载
网络工程师 历年真题
汇聚经典真题,展现考试脉络。精准覆盖考点,助您深入备考。细致解析,助您查漏补缺。
立即做题

软考资格查询系统

扫一扫,自助查询报考条件